Transmission Control Modules and Technology

Transmission control modules (TCMs) in Acura vehicles are sophisticated electronic units responsible for managing the operation of the transmission. They act as the central processor, ensuring smooth gear shifts and optimal performance. The TCM receives data from various sensors, including speed sensors, throttle position sensors, and temperature sensors, to make real-time adjustments.

Acura transmission options incorporate advanced technologies within TCMs to enhance driving experience and efficiency. Modern TCMs utilize microprocessors with adaptive learning capabilities, which allow them to adjust shifting patterns based on driving habits. This technology improves overall responsiveness and fuel economy.

Symptoms of Transmission Problems

Signs of transmission problems in Acura vehicles can manifest through various warning indicators. One common symptom is irregular shifting, where the transmission may hesitate or fail to engage properly, leading to jerky or delayed gear changes. Such issues often suggest internal component wear or fluid-related problems.

Another notable symptom is slipping, where the transmission unexpectedly shifts out of gear or struggles to stay in the designated gear. This behavior can compromise vehicle performance and safety, and it typically indicates transmission wear or low transmission fluid levels. Monitoring fluid condition is essential for early detection.

Additionally, transmission warning lights or error messages may illuminate on the dashboard, indicating the vehicle’s transmission control module has detected a malfunction. While these signals require professional diagnosis, they serve as crucial alerts to potential transmission issues requiring timely intervention.

Unusual noises, such as whining, grinding, or clunking during gear changes, also suggest transmission problems. Persistent noise may point to mechanical damage or fluid degradation. Addressing these symptoms promptly can prevent further damage and costly repairs.

OEM Replacement Procedures

OEM replacement procedures for Acura transmissions involve a systematic approach to ensure proper installation and functionality. The process typically begins with the vehicle being securely lifted and supported to access the transmission components safely. Precise diagnostic testing is often performed beforehand to confirm the need for replacement.

Once the faulty transmission is removed, technicians inspect related components such as the torque converter, fluid lines, and sensors for damage or wear. When installing a new or remanufactured OEM transmission, proper alignment and torque specifications must be meticulously followed, as specified by Acura’s manufacturer guidelines.

The procedure also involves resetting the transmission control module (TCM) and adapting the system to recognize the new transmission, ensuring optimal performance. Any optional updates or software calibrations recommended by Acura are typically carried out during this phase. Proper fluid filling and leak checks complete the installation, confirming that the transmission operates smoothly within specified parameters.

Since OEM replacement procedures demand technical expertise and specialized tools, it is advisable to rely on certified technicians familiar with Acura vehicles. Following these procedures preserves vehicle reliability and maintains warranty coverage, offering consumers a safe and durable solution for transmission issues.
